Lenso.ai
Lenso.ai, a tool for AI image searches, allows you to search for images based on your interests. Lenso.ai uses advanced AI technology to allow you to search for images, places, people, duplicates and related images.
Lenso.ai reverse image search is more accurate and efficient than traditional image searches. Lenso.ai, an AI-powered reverse imaging tool, analyzes the image you are searching for quickly, identifying only the best matches. Searching by image is easy with lenso.ai, and it doesn't require any special skills or knowledge.
Reverse image search is designed to fit diverse needs, whether you're a professional photographer looking for different places/landscapes/landmarks, a marketer searching for related or similar images, an enthusiast exploring the duplicates/copyright or you want to protect your privacy using face search.

Plauti
Plauti builds native data-quality applications that run entirely within your CRM environment. No data is sent to external servers or third-party processing services, and there’s no parallel infrastructure to maintain. Your data stays where it belongs: under your control, behind your security perimeter, governed by your own access model.
For Salesforce, Plauti addresses the full lifecycle of data quality:
> Prevention at entry: Real-time duplicate detection alerts users as they type, blocking bad data before it’s created.
> Detection from external sources: Identify duplicates coming from integrations, imports, and APIs, so data quality doesn’t degrade over time.
> Batch remediation at scale: Run powerful batch jobs to find, review, and merge existing duplicates, with full audit trails for compliance and governance.
> Contact data verification: Validate email addresses and phone numbers before they’re saved to reduce bounces and failed outreach.
All processing runs natively on Salesforce infrastructure. Plauti respects your existing profiles, roles, and permission sets, so there’s no separate login, no data synchronization layer, and no new security surface to harden.
For Microsoft Dynamics 365, Plauti provides similar control over duplicates with real-time alerts, API-driven detection, batch processing, and cross-entity matching. It’s designed for CRM admins and data stewards who need direct, immediate control over data quality without waiting on developers, external consultants, or long IT ticket queues.

AllDup
AllDup is a free software application designed to locate and eliminate duplicate files across your computer, shared network drives, or external storage devices. It utilizes a rapid search algorithm capable of identifying duplicates for any file type, including documents, images, audio tracks, and videos. Its robust search engine allows users to pinpoint duplicates based on various criteria such as File Name, File Extension, File Size, File Content, File Dates, and File Attributes. Moreover, it provides the option to search for similar file names, closely resembling images, and nearly identical music tracks. In addition, users can identify video and audio files that have matching or very similar audio lengths and can also scan their drives for Hard Links, enhancing the overall file management experience. This comprehensive tool is particularly useful for maintaining organized and clutter-free storage.

CPA Fraud Detection Service
Benford's law serves as a tool for uncovering patterns indicative of improper disbursements. It involves examining audit trail reports from QuickBooks or other bookkeeping software to pinpoint unusual activities like voids and deletions. Additionally, it entails identifying multiple payments made for identical amounts on the same day. A thorough review of payroll runs is conducted to detect any payments exceeding the established salary or hourly rates. Payments made on non-business days are also scrutinized. Statistical calculations help in identifying outliers that may suggest fraudulent activity, and duplicate payments are tested for validation. Vendor files in accounts payable are analyzed for names that may be suspiciously similar, and investigations are conducted to uncover fictitious vendors. Comparisons of vendor and payroll addresses are evaluated using Z-Scores and relative size factor tests. While data monitoring and surprise audits have shown to significantly reduce fraud losses, only 37% of organizations implement these critical controls. For businesses employing fewer than 100 individuals, the average loss due to fraud is estimated at $200,000, highlighting that smaller enterprises often lack the necessary resources to effectively detect and address fraudulent activities. Consequently, it is essential for small businesses to adopt more robust fraud detection mechanisms to safeguard their financial integrity.
